Master lock company has had two types of 'bike cuffs' out for a few years, the key is tubular, but I have never seen this key, and I have seen the keyway, which is different from other tubular keyways because there is a wide area where the outer notch slot is on the usual tubular key. I have heard they are even ten pin, but I don't know this lock at all. I could imagine a type of tubular lock where the pins are operated by cam action like they are in a straight keyway pin tumbler, so that just pushing the key in would not set the pins, but turning would, as if you had taken a straight pin tumbler key and curled it into a circle. That might explain that wide outer notch area. If its simply another ace version, it would be susceptible to the bic trick I suppose. does anyone have anything more on this lock.
